4. Place the Euthanex Lid on the cage. To properly make the connection, pull back the coupler and slide
it over the male stem. The coupler will snap back into place and secure the connection. The system is
ready for operation.
5. Attach the heated regulator to the CO
tank threads before attaching regulator. Use a wrench to tighten the mounted regulator. Set for 20
PSI out.
We recommend setting the incoming pressure to 20 PSI but do not exceed 35 PSI. The unit will
work on low incoming pressure but may result in the inability to achieve higher output flow
rates.
